I realize that I'm coming to this discussion late, and I'm just a peanut here...
It seems that there is already a good deal of project branding that the community does not want to abandon. It is true that ASF Java projects use org.apache.project as their brand, and I do not believe that ASF will allow org.kie.something to be released as an ASF project. With this in mind, there are projects that don't release artifacts under their PMC names. Example: Java Data Objects is part of the DB PMC but has its own brand: org.apache.jdo is the package name. Its github code repository is db-jdo and its github site repository is db-jdo-site. If the branding is to be maintained, i see no problem with keeping the existing brand while marking the project as an ASF project. Each of these projects could retain its own github repository under the ASF github umbrella. The PMC would have its own web site that would link to the project web sites. For example: org.apache.drools github kie-drools and kie-drools-site org.apache.jbpm org.apache.sonataflow org.apache.kogito org.apache.kie.tools These package names might be easier to deal with than trying to insert kie into everything, especially since "kie" is not a well-known brand of its own right now. In order for this to work, the original projects would have to donate their brands to ASF. I understand that this is not a problem. Good luck with all of this!
